Suzuhana YuukoĀ (éˆ“čÆć‚†ć†å­, Yuuko Suzuhana) also known asĀ YuukorinĀ (悆恆恓悊悓) andĀ SeikaĀ (ę™ŸčÆ) is aĀ poem recitalĀ teacher,Ā utaite, songwriter, and pianist.[2] She is well known for her traditional Japanese song arranges with Wagakki Band (å’Œę„½å™Øćƒćƒ³ćƒ‰, lit. traditional instrument band) of VOCALOID songs such as "Tsuki惻Kage惻Mai惻Ka"Ā ; it is also her most popular video with 528K views as of October 2013. Her voice fits well with the traditional arranges and she is good at making her voice waver to fit the traditional tone well. Yuuko sings in a calm and gentle voice and has also shown to have a nice soft and supple vibrato. She is also a member of the unitsĀ Hanafuugetsu, which focuses on traditional Japanese songs as well as poem recitations. It's noted that she was trained inĀ shiginĀ - a way of reciting poems while chanting - since she was 5 years old.[1] Yuuko is also part of Yuukari and theĀ classical popsĀ unitĀ Asty, which in contrast to the traditional Japanese rail, features piano and violin instrumentals, like for example, in the Asty original song "Kimi Iro". At times, she also sings VOCALOID songs, such as her cover of "Watashi ga Kami wo Kitta Riyuu"Ā . She has released a fair amount of albums, mini albums, and singles with her groups as well as her own EPs and has also participated inĀ Shirakami Mashiro's Touhou arrange albumĀ Mugen Wondergate.
